Re: Operating Budget
k
The U. S. Department of Justice, Office of Community Oriented Policing Services is providing
federal funds of $250,000 for the purpose of supporting the Hawaii County Police Department's
COPS Hiring Program. The funds from this grant will be used to hire two police officers, for the
36 month period of the grant.
Enclosed is a resolution to authorize the Mayor to enter into an agreement with the U. S.
Department of Justice for this grant. Also enclosed is a bill for an ordinance amending the
Operating Budget by appropriating this $250,000 COPS Hiring Program grant.
The Police Department is requesting to waive the Finance Committee review, and to have this bill
placed on the December 17; 2014 Council Agenda.

Name of Grant Program: COPS Hiring Program
Grantor: Office of Communitv Oriented Policing Services. COPS
County Grantee Department or Agency: Police Department
County Grantee Contact Person: Lieutenant Darren Horio Phone Number: 808 - 961 -2350
Amount of Grant: $250,000.00
Grant Period (Commencement & Completion): September 1, 2014 - August 31, 2017
Purpose of Grant: The Office of Community Oriented Policing Services, COPS is providing funds
under the 2014 COPS Hiring Program Grant to initiate or enhance our agency's
community policing plan and public safety response to the critical issues of school based
policing through School Resource Officers
County Match required ?: ® Yes ❑ No
If yes, Matching Amount? $321,140.00 Budgeted in account# :
In -kind? Explain:
Explanation: Agency portion of sworn officer positions and fringe benefits
